摘要
随着煤矿开采深度的增加,巷道围岩应力也逐渐增大,传统的支护方式已不能满足复杂地质条件下围岩受力的要求。本文根据一450水平电车库充电硐室的地质条件,采用了组合拱支护理论设计了锚网喷支护方案,提出了较为合理的施工参数与施工工艺,充电硐室的支护取得了比较好的效果。
